Common Solar Panel Maintenance & Monitoring Problems We See in Cupertino Homes
- Skipped inspections that hide connector corrosion. Cupertino’s summer marine layer pushes in from the Bay on June and July mornings, and that moisture condenses inside partially sealed rooftop junction boxes. The monitoring app shows clean daytime production, so homeowners assume everything is fine. It isn’t. We find corroded DC connectors that only trip under load, and by then the damage is done.
- Conduit routed along exposed south-facing knee walls. Older 1960s ranches have minimal attic depth, so installers ran conduit outside. Cupertino’s hot summer sun bakes that conduit’s insulation until it begins to fail, causing intermittent arc-fault errors that look like inverter problems. We trace the actual fault and fix it without re-pulling the entire run.
- DIY firmware updates from tech-savvy homeowners. Cupertino’s homeowner base includes a lot of engineers who know enough to update an inverter’s firmware but not enough to know when a protocol mismatch will disable remote monitoring. That typically happens right before a Flex Alert, leaving storage uncoordinated with grid events. We restore the pairing and confirm the data path end to end.
- Production shortfalls on aging optimizers. SolarEdge systems from the mid to late 2010s are reaching the age where individual DC optimizers drift or fail. The app shows an afternoon crash or a specific panel underperforming. We replace the optimizer and re-pair the gateway, often bringing the system back to within a few percentage points of its original design output in one trip.

Cupertino sits east of the Santa Cruz Mountains in a partial rain shadow, which means more annual sunshine hours than coastal Santa Cruz County or foggy West San Jose, but also a predictable morning marine layer that pushes in from the Bay during June and July. Your monitoring setup should account for that morning dip, which typically appears as reduced production from roughly 6:00 to 9:00 a.m. during summer months. In Cupertino, the PG&E interconnection queue under NEM 3.0 typically runs 8 to 16 weeks from application to permission to operate, though the city’s separate solar permit review through the Building Division can add 2 to 4 weeks if it’s not filed in parallel. Savvy local contractors batch the interconnection application with PG&E before the city permit is even issued, so the utility clock starts running earlier. That sequencing can shave six to ten weeks off activation. If you’re adding monitoring or storage to an existing system, we handle that coordination so your timeline doesn’t stall. Yes, you can add production monitoring to an existing solar system without upgrading your 100-amp panel. Monitoring hardware draws minimal current and does not add the load that battery storage or an EV charger would. However, if you’re also planning to add battery storage or a Level 2 EV charger later, Cupertino’s older ranch homes frequently need a 100-amp to 200-amp panel upgrade before those additions can be safely permitted and interconnected. That upgrade typically adds $3,000 to $6,000 to the project. No, a production monitoring setup shows how much electricity your system is generating, not how much PG&E is crediting or charging you at true-up. True-up statement amounts include consumption, export credits, time-of-use factors, and non-bypassable charges, which production monitoring does not track. However, we configure monitoring dashboards to pull your utility bill data alongside production data, so you can see both on one screen and reconcile them yourself. For Cupertino homeowners on NEM 3.0, that reconciliation matters more than it did under NEM 2.0, because export rates are lower and time-of-use alignment drives most of the financial benefit.
